  • Reason
    The di-60 automated digital cell morphology analyzer shuts down the database and stops processing slides after 100 consecutive slides are run on one day. the following error message displays "no connection with the database." this is a software defect and impacts only the di-60 and di-60 with system di- 60 remote review software.
